Get to know Stella U. Kalu, MD
Stella came to Texas a decade ago, after a journey that started in Nigeria and took her through pediatric residency training in Wisconsin. She completed a Pediatric infectious disease fellowship at UTMB- Galveston and then went on to join a private group as a pediatric hospitalist in North Houston, working on the pediatric floor and in a Level 1 nursery. Joining the section of Neonatology at BCM to work as a newborn hospitalist at Houston Methodist West gives her an opportunity to continue her true passion for working with newborns, being an advocate for newborns and their parents and delving deeper into the infectious disease issues and policies that pertain to neonates. Her clinical and research interests include perinatal infectious diseases and their impact on newborn care and breastfeeding.
